Inflation by province
The Canadian Press
OTTAWA The annual inflation rate was 3.4 per cent in July, says Statistics Canada. Here's what happened in the provinces and territories. (Previous month in brackets):
—Newfoundland and Labrador 4.2 (3.1)
—Prince Edward Island 5.3 (4.7)
—Nova Scotia 4.2 (4.2)
—New Brunswick 2.5 (2.1)
—Quebec 3.2 (3.1)
—Ontario 3.6 (2.8)
